While grieving for her mother, Jeong-a becomes determined to live for herself. Wan chats with Seo Yeon-ha about the woman he's met. (Source: Netflix)

It's coming . . .

It's coming the face off between Park Wan and Nan Hee. Personally I'm on Park Wan's side and adherently hope she tells her off. I hate it when people go sneaking and lurking to find out what they want. Instead of simply asking that person face to face. If Nan Hee does something foolish (like the previews are showing) she could damage her daughter's reputation and lose her her job!

Overall I thought this episode was grand. Suk Kyoon and Sung Jae had some great fun getting revenge for Suk Kyoon's daughter. I love the music that accompanied them. Sung Jae is annoying me with this love triangle game he's playing. Clearly he knows Hee Ja is his main goal, and he likes that she's saying know. Poor Choong Nam is the back up. I'm excited at the prospect of Choong Nam facing him and telling Sung Jae off.

The funeral was lovely and moving, and I had never thought of the fact that as an older person losing your parent you become an orphan. It's true, everyone has to grieve their parent at some point.

Dear My Friends is turning out to be a potent show of raw emotions. I love the cast here, especially the decades long friendships and histories. I for one am thrilled for wherever this show takes me. (And I wonder if Min Ho will be on man patrol for his mother? ^_-) It also breaks my heart that Suk Kyoon is doing what he can to fix his mistake and to help his daughter, but has he truly waited to long to change?
